The 53-year-old Good Morning Britain presenter has detailed the emotional journey her family has been through since Derek went into hospital in March, leaving Kate to parent their 14-year-old daughter Darcey and 11-year-old son Billy by herself.

While she has shown admirably that she has this side of family life locked down, it is the financial side that she is finding is becoming more problematic over time.

Kate has opened up about the issues she has found since Derek was taken ill, as it his name on the bills and on insurance policies, leaving Kate finding it hard to speak about them as she is not the named person.

Kate Garraway spoke about the financial issues she has faced while appearing on Good Morning Britain

Speaking on Good Morning Britain on Monday, Kate said: “One of the practical problems – which a lot of people would’ve experienced if they’ve got the absence of someone in their life – like many things the car is entirely in Derek’s name, the insurance is in Derek’s name, a lot of our bank accounts.

“There are a lot of financial goings that I’ve talked to you both about going on, which is making life very complicated because I can’t get access to things.”
